To fit into any existing access control installation, the universal door entry system is one of the options increasingly chosen by people, as they are models compatible with all types of installations, although they have the peculiarity of being simple intercom systems without any technology.
The difference between the two is that a 2-wire door entry system is digital, while the 5-wire ones are usually voice-only and therefore analogue.
When you are about to purchase an intercom system, you may wonder whether to choose a 2-wire or a 5-wire system. The choice will usually be determined by the installation we have, because no matter how much we want to have an intercom system with a camera, if the street panel does not have a camera, it will not be useful.
Although these two devices have the same purpose, they have one key difference: one has a video screen, and the other will only serve for audio communication.
Depending on the installation where we are going to use it or the wiring available, you can install one option or the other, although as we mentioned, there are some models with wireless technologies as well as WiFi.
The decision to choose an intercom system with or without a camera depends on your specific security preferences and needs. However, it will be a decision based on personal preferences or the installation we have, as if we have a house, we will have more flexibility to install WiFi or wireless devices in case we do not have wiring for the camera. Otherwise, if we live in a flat, we will be subject to the existing street panel, as no matter how much we want to have an intercom system with an image, the installation will not allow it.
